Commercial Slab Installation in West Des Moines, IA
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ete foundations for a variety of property projects, including parking lots, walkways, loading docks, and building foundations. This service ensures a stable, level base that supports the structural integrity of commercial properties, helping to facilitate smooth operations and safe access. Property owners typically seek this service when constructing new commercial buildings, expanding existing facilities, or upgrading outdoor spaces to accommodate increased traffic or equipment needs.
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ners often want to understand the scope of the project, including site preparation requirements, soil conditions, and the type of concrete mix used. It’s also helpful to consider factors such as drainage, reinforcement options, and any local building codes or permits that may apply. Clear communication about project goals and site specifics can ensure the installation meets the needs of the property while adhering to relevant standards.

Common Commercial Slab Installation Jobs
Commercial slab installation involves creating durable concrete floors for retail, office, or industrial spaces.
Foundation slabs provide a stable base for new commercial buildings or expansions.
Parking lot slabs are designed to support vehicle traffic and heavy loads efficiently.
Sidewalk and walkway slabs enhance safety and accessibility around commercial properties.
Loading dock slabs are built to withstand frequent use and heavy equipment.
Retaining wall slabs help manage landscape elevation changes and support structural stability.
Commercial Slab Installation Questions
What is a commercial slab installation? It involves pouring and setting a concrete foundation for commercial buildings, parking lots, or other large-scale property projects in West Des Moines, IA.
What types of projects require a commercial slab? Common projects include retail stores, warehouses, office buildings, and parking areas that need a durable, level concrete surface.
How should property owners prepare for slab installation? Ensure the site is cleared of debris, properly graded, and accessible to equipment to facilitate a smooth installation process.
What factors influence the durability of a commercial concrete slab? Proper subgrade preparation, quality materials, and appropriate curing practices contribute to the slab’s longevity and strength.
